What animal can eat a human whole?

Of the 90 known whale species on Earth, sperm whales are the only species with throats large enough to technically swallow a human. The 65-foot-long mammals have large esophaguses to feed on larger prey such as giant squid, which they sometimes swallow whole.

What animals see humans as food?

Although human beings can be attacked by many kinds of animals, man-eaters are those that have incorporated human flesh into their usual diet and actively hunt and kill humans. Most reported cases of man-eaters have involved lions, tigers, leopards, polar bears, and large crocodilians.

Would at Rex eat a human?

T. rex surely would have been able to eat people. There are fossil bite marks, matching the teeth of T. rex, on the bones of Triceratops and duck-billed dinosaurs such as Edmontosaurus, which were both over 50 times heavier than an average person.

Do lions eat humans?

Dental woes, not lack of prey, drove them to dine on humans. In 1898, two male African lions killed 35 people in the Tsavo region of Kenya. Their 9-month reign of terror ended when Colonel John Patterson of the British Army shot them dead. Scientists have long debated why the lions began eating people.

Has dinosaur DNA been found?

Oct 26, 2021. A team has extracted what could be DNA molecules from a 125-million-year-old fossil dinosaur, according to a study published last month (September 24) in Communications Biology. But other experts have voiced caution or outright skepticism about the findings.

What would dinosaurs taste like?

“In evolutionary biology terms, there is an extant phylogenetic bracket of chicken-tasting animals—crocs and birds—surrounding the dinosaurs on the family tree, making it reasonable that the dinosaurs had a chicken taste too,” says Steve Brusatte, a paleontologist and professor at the University of Edinburgh.

Will a tiger eat a human?

Bengal tigers do not under normal circumstances kill or eat humans. They are by nature semi-nocturnal, deep-forest predators with a seemingly ingrained fear of all things bipedal; they are animals that will generally change direction at the first sign of a human rather than seek an aggressive confrontation.

Would a polar bear eat a human?

Do Polar Bears Eat Humans? No, polar bears do not normally eat humans. Their diet consists of seals and other marine mammals in winter which they hunt from the sea ice.
